TV favourites in classic whodunnit mystery at Grimsby Auditorium

Familiar faces from Emmerdale, Eastenders and Footballers Wives combine with seasoned entertainer Anita Harris for an evening of murder next week.

Playwright Alex Dennison is left heartbroken when his fiancée and leading lady Monica Welles is found dead from an apparent suicide after the opening night of her stage debut.

On the anniversary of that ill-fated night, Alex assembles the same cast and crew in the same theatre, for a reading of his new play.

It soon becomes clear Alex believes Monica was murdered and his new play is a devious cat-and- mouse chase to uncover her killer.

‘Rehearsal for Murder’ runs from August 15 to August 20, with performances at 7.30pm nightly, together with matinees on Wednesday and Saturday.
